Used to create a maintenance domain.
create cfm md <string 22> level <int 0-7>
Different maintenance domains should have different names.
md – Specifies the maintenance domain name.
level – Specifies the maintenance domain level.
Only Administrator and Operator and Power-User-level users can issue this command.
Used to configure parameters of a maintenance domain.
config cfm md <string 22> {mip [none | auto | explicit] | sender_id [none | chassis |
manage | chassis_manage]} (1)
Creation of MIPs on a MA is useful for tracing the link MIP by MIP.
It also allows the user to perform loop-back from MEP to an MIP.
md – Specifies the maintenance domain name.
mip – Specifies and controls the creation of MIPs.
none – Specifies that MIPs will not be created. This is the default value.
auto – MIPs can always be created on any ports in this MD, if that port is not configured with
a MEP of this MD.
For the intermediate Switch in a MA, the setting must be auto in order for the MIPs to be
created on this device.
explicit – MIPs can be created on any ports in this MD, only if the existing lower level has an
MEP configured on that port, and that port is not configured with an MEP of this MD.
sender_id – Specifies and control the information to be advertised.
none – Specifies that there is no information to be advertised. This is the default value.
chassis – Advertises the Chassis ID information.
manage – Advertises the Management Address information.
chassis_manage – Advertises both Management Address and Chassis ID information.
Only Administrator and Operator and Power-User-level users can issue this command.
